Output deb60fecb131d53799f4a8dc295338884ec0b9727b37a58369fc7010fd58f6e6:1

value
3263779
script pubkey
OP_0 OP_PUSHBYTES_20 a7387cd6773a41293a4b5b50b4a6c616eb43d9ae
address
bc1q5uu8e4nh8fqjjwjttdgtffkxzm458kdwgaxyfx
transaction
deb60fecb131d53799f4a8dc295338884ec0b9727b37a58369fc7010fd58f6e6
spent
true